Output 0883aa395b0a1369b662dc04c92d1bffe9e8e82fedccf09bdc2845b7fb1e6392:0

value
682652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152d27e91430882932ae67ed9a41ad56b4aefc11 OP_EQUAL
address
33czD4PDjepyzbmHoxkzj4eckyQSXhEQkQ
transaction
0883aa395b0a1369b662dc04c92d1bffe9e8e82fedccf09bdc2845b7fb1e6392
spent
true